HBAR, the native cryptocurrency of the Hedera Hashgraph platform, has struggled to break the $0.20 resistance level, indicating a challenging period for its investors. The digital asset has been experiencing weak inflows, which, coupled with a generally weaker crypto market atmosphere, has significantly hampered its price recovery efforts. Despite the potential that Hedera Hashgraph brings to the table, including high throughput, low fees, and strong governance, these unique selling points have not been enough to drive a positive momentum in its price amidst the current market conditions.
The broader crypto market has been facing a downturn, with investor sentiment heavily influenced by regulatory news, the global economic climate, and shifts in major cryptocurrencies’ performances. In such an environment, altcoins like HBAR are finding it increasingly difficult to stand out and attract significant investment. This lack of robust inflows, essential for driving price upwards, is keeping HBAR in a continuous downtrend. Investors and traders are closely monitoring the market for signs of a turnaround, but so far, the recovery for HBAR remains elusive.
Moreover, the mixed momentum in the cryptocurrency market has added another layer of challenge for HBAR’s price recovery. While certain days witness slight upticks in investor interest and market valuations, these are often short-lived and followed by periods of decline. The overall market sentiment appears to be cautious, with a preference for holding onto more established cryptocurrencies during times of market instability. This risk-averse behavior among investors has further dampened the prospects for HBAR, despite its technological advantages and future potential.
The future of HBAR will largely depend on its ability to attract new investments and capitalize on the broader market’s eventual recovery. For this to happen, the Hedera Hashgraph ecosystem will need to continue innovating and showcasing its use cases across various industries. Additionally, a shift in investor sentiment, possibly through broader crypto market recovery or positive regulatory developments, could serve as a catalyst for HBAR’s price. Until then, it may continue to face resistance levels and weak inflows, reflective of the challenges many altcoins are encountering in the current cryptocurrency market landscape.
